What happened

Anatoly Viktorov, Russia's ambassador to Israel, stated on September 4 that ongoing military-level communications between Moscow and Jerusalem regarding Syria remain active. Viktorov noted that until recently, a mechanism existed between Russian and Israeli military forces to prevent unintended incidents in Syrian territory. The statement was made in Jerusalem and reported via Telegram.

Context and assessment

Direct military communication channels between Russia and Israel over Syria reflect the complex, often competing interests of both powers in the country. Russia maintains a significant military presence supporting the Assad government, while Israel has conducted numerous strikes on Iranian and Hezbollah positions in Syria. The ambassador's emphasis on coordination mechanisms to prevent incidents suggests awareness of escalation risks, particularly given concurrent regional tensions. Related statements from Israeli leadership on September 3 and 4 indicate broader strategic focus on Iran and Palestinian affairs, though the Syria coordination remains operationally distinct. The maintenance of such channels, even as described in cautious terms, underscores mutual interest in avoiding direct confrontation despite fundamental disagreements.
